Plan to own a XC70 for a long time. I got two quotas from dealers last week. One is for AWD 3.2L Platinum $39884.0, the other is AWD T6 Platinum $42371.0. I saw some shared prices by others in autopriceshare are lower than mine. However, I think both are fair prices in my small city with limited choices... I compared the options difference between these two models and read some reviews about 2015 XC70. However, I believe that the opinions from current XC70 owners are more valuable, Could any friends here give me some suggestions, AWD 3.2L Platinum or AWD T6 Platinum? (I am living in WA)
There are people who have the 3.2 that will say it has adequate performance. And for most situations it does. But having the T6 covers you both for those "most situations" plus the times when you will appreciate the extra power and response. All for next to no difference in real life fuel economy. The T6 has been around for 6 years or more now and is well sorted out (there have been problems with the early T6s). I'm confident that for a long term ownership its reliability will be as good as the 3.2. Get the T6.
T6 for all the reasons already stated. The difference in HP gets bigger the higher elevation you drive at too, and I assume in WA you might often be 6000+ ft up unless you hug the coast.

T6 without question, it's a smooth powerful engine. After driving my T6 V60, my brother went right out and traded in a 2 yr. old Explorer on an new XC70 T6. He loves it.
Oh, I forgot to mention - I have both an S80 with 3.2, and an XC70 with the T6 (and Polestar). Even before the Polestar upgrade, there was no comparison between the 3.2 and T6. It actually makes a pretty heavy wagon feel quick.
